This song really connects to it's second part(10,000 days). MJK always had problems accepting his mother's faith in God even though she had been paralyzed for 27 years (10,000 days) before she died. In both of these songs he is asking that even because of the things he had said (Judith) questioning her faith, that she will still be let into Heaven and she passed the faith onto him.

Supposedly, they were writing Wings for Marie while Maynard's mother while she was still alive, she passed away before the completion. Her middle name is Marie. It was 27 years from the time of the accident that paralyzed her to her death: 10,000 days. It was funny, I was digging through tons of books and looking online trying to find an occult reference to the # 10,000 and came up with nothing. That's just one of those things that without being told we might not have been able to figure out by our selves.
